Transaction 5291d97ef9aeca7cb256bbe8d08e94231e7afa81c357434128a67c69ddc0fae5

3 Input
2 Outputs
  • 5291d97ef9aeca7cb256bbe8d08e94231e7afa81c357434128a67c69ddc0fae5:0
  • value  1068631809
    address  1RsdYmSDMdPkDUYVjH5LMXG9nmodQdxE6
  • 5291d97ef9aeca7cb256bbe8d08e94231e7afa81c357434128a67c69ddc0fae5:1
  • value  1544285878
    address  19JyAkHKh36sFduqK4hMsMZhU6ZDoLotW